Understanding Your 2005 Honda Crv Headlight Wiring Diagram

The 2005 Honda Crv Headlight Wiring Diagram is essentially a roadmap for the electrical current that powers your vehicle's headlights. It details every wire, connector, fuse, relay, and switch involved in this system. Think of it as a blueprint that shows precisely how electricity flows from the battery, through various protective components, to the headlight bulbs themselves. Without this diagram, diagnosing a burnt-out bulb or a malfunctioning headlight would be like trying to find your way through a maze blindfolded.

The purpose of this diagram is multi-faceted. For technicians, it's an indispensable tool for troubleshooting. For the average car owner, it provides clarity when dealing with repairs or modifications. Here's a glimpse of what you'll find within a typical 2005 Honda Crv Headlight Wiring Diagram:

  • Power Source : Usually originating from the battery.
  • Fuses : Protective devices that prevent electrical overload.
  • Relays : Switches operated by an electrical signal, often used to control higher-current circuits like headlights.
  • Headlight Switch : The control you operate from inside the cabin.
  • Connectors and Grounds : The points where wires join and where the circuit connects to the vehicle's chassis.
  • Bulb Sockets : Where the headlight bulbs are installed.

Understanding the flow of electricity is key. For instance, when you flip your headlight switch, it signals a relay to close. This allows a larger amount of power from the battery, protected by a fuse, to flow directly to the headlight bulbs. The diagram will clearly illustrate this path, helping you identify potential break points if your headlights don't illuminate. By studying the 2005 Honda Crv Headlight Wiring Diagram, you can trace the path of electricity and pinpoint where a problem might lie. For example, if only one headlight isn't working, the diagram can help you determine if it's a bulb issue, a problem with its specific wiring, or a more general electrical fault. Similarly, if neither headlight works, you'd likely start by checking the relevant fuse and relay.
